在Perl中有个if语句为if (-e "dir/_),其中dir是某个目录,_已取得$dir目录下的文件.请问if的测试语句怎么解释? 答案 -e操作符测试文件或目录是否存在. 以下为文件测试清单文件测试测试操作符提供的信息-r文件或目录可读-w文件或目录可写-x文件或目录执行-o文件或目录归用户所有-R文件或目录对真正用户可...
-e 文件或目录名存在 -z 文件存在,大小为0(目录恒为false) -s 文件或目录存在,大小大于0(值为文件的大小,单位:字节) -f 为普通文本 -d 为目录 -l 为符号链接 -S 为socket -p 为管道(Entry is a named pipe(a“fifo”)) -b 为block-special 文件(如挂载磁盘) -c 为character-special 文件(如I/...
既然是Linux系统,那么使用命令行形式去查找肯定是最快最直接的方法,虽然现在有很多连接工具可以提供查找...
在Perl的解包功能中,"W"代表了一个模式修饰符,用于指定解包操作的行为。具体来说,"W"会将解包操作应用于字符串中的每个字符,并将结果存储在一个列表中。 解包操作是指将一个字符串按照指定的格式进行解析,并将解析后的结果存储在变量中。在Perl中,解包操作使用unpack函数来实现。unpack函数的第一个参数是...
操作系统没有提供恢复功能,如果你有备份文件,可以使用备份的文件替换当前的文件,否则是没有办法恢复的。因为LINUX文件系统为了最求较高效率,没有对文件设置版本功能,修改文件并不自动保留修改前的内容。
预览播放中,打开优酷APP看高清完整版 Perlscript在Materials studio中的简单应用 +追 超清画质 评论 收藏 下载 分享 选集 78:28 创腾出品 | 走,一起探秘研发智能生态中电子实验记录本(ELN)的“真面目” 2023-02-13 34:44 「创腾出品」 分子模拟+AI助力药物设计 | MaXFlow人工智能与分子模拟平台在抗生素药物发现...
PERL语言中的q,qw,qr,qx,qq...符号用法总结 在perl语言中,有两个特殊而常用的符号qqqw,分别解释如下: qq{foobar}的意思为意思为双引号字符串,可内插变量 相当于"foobar" qw{foobar}的意思为用空格分解字符串,得到列表,相当于如下语句 split('','foobar')得到的结果是'foo','bar' 字符串比较等于用...
perl中就是和c很类似的语法:if( $#arr != 0 ){;}bash 语法格式:if [ $# -eq 0 ] ; thenecho arg num is 0fi...而其shell中的 [ 其实是一种缩写,就是test命令.跟下面的意思一样:if test $# -eq 0 ; thenecho arg num is 0fishell 中的 ] 是为了和 [ 匹配,格式好看加的,没有影响...
Peral最初是由Larry Wall为UNIX开发的一种脚本语言,随着World Wide Web的发展,Perl的用途有了极大的拓展.在功能强大的Win32移植版本出现之后,Peral成为Windows系统的脚本语言之一,特别是在系统管理、网站管理与编程方面大显身手.利用Perl的Win32::OLE模块进行Windows系统文件操作的实践步骤,以求得正确读写Excel文档的方...
perl中的die语法perl中的die语法 if ( ! open LOG, '>>', 'logfile' ) { die "cannot create logfile: $!"; } 如果open失败,die会终止程序的运行,并且告诉我们无法创建日志文件 $!:会给我们一个解释,如:fine not found之类的,也就是在c或其他语言里面调用perror取得的字符串。 这个解释性的系统错误...